Crepe myrtle trimming is essential for maintaining the health and beauty of these popular ornamental trees, especially in Gainesville, FL, where the climate can influence their growth patterns. Common problems include overgrowth, improper blooming, and pest infestations. Regular trimming helps address these issues by promoting better air circulation, enhancing flowering, and preventing disease. In Gainesville, specific regional needs such as humidity and seasonal changes must be considered to ensure optimal tree health and aesthetics. Proper trimming techniques can transform crepe myrtles into stunning landscape features, adding value and charm to any property.
